Ordinals
beta
Sat 709335837337528
decimal
141867.837337528
degree
0°141867′747″837337528‴
percentile
33.777897053228465%
name
ivcjngxoyyr
cycle
0
epoch
0
period
70
block
141867
offset
837337528
timestamp
2011-08-21 06:29:22 UTC
rarity
common
prev
next